GNR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2023 in Review
244 of the 6,859 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in State Street SPDR S&P Global Natural Resources ETF (GNR) for Q4 2023, worth a combined $2.92B — up 18% from $2.48B a quarter earlier.
Buyers outnumbered sellers: 42 funds opened new GNR positions and 20 closed out — a net gain of 22 holders — while 84 added to existing stakes and 82 trimmed.
The largest buyer was Northern Trust, adding an estimated $209M. The largest seller was Bank of America, cutting an estimated $14.5M.
